The Bridal Veil: Couture’s Influence on Wedding Fashion

2024-10-05

In the realm of fashion, few garments hold as much significance or emotional weight as the bridal gown. Rooted in centuries of tradition and cultural importance, the choice of a wedding dress is often a profound expression of personal style and sentiment. Among the various influences that shape bridal fashion, haute couture stands as a towering figure, weaving its intricate threads into the fabric of wedding attire. This essay explores how couture, with its hallmark of custom craftsmanship and unparalleled beauty, casts a profound influence on bridal fashion, shaping trends and elevating bridal attire to works of art.

Historical Context: The Origins of Couture in Bridal Wear

The relationship between haute couture and bridal fashion can be traced back to the aristocracy of the 19th century, where weddings were grand affairs that symbolized not only a union of hearts but also a display of wealth and social status. Charles Frederick Worth, often regarded as the father of haute couture, was among the first to elevate bridal wear to the realm of fashion artistry. Worth’s designs for the European elite showcased the potential of bridal gowns to be more than just garments; they were statements of fashion, individuality, and class.

The Hallmarks of Couture in Bridal Gowns

Couture’s influence on bridal fashion is most evident in the attention to detail and customization that are the trademarks of haute couture. Every couture bridal gown is a unique creation, tailored to fit the bride’s body and desires perfectly. This bespoke approach ensures that no two gowns are identical, giving each bride the opportunity to wear something truly one-of-a-kind on her special day.

The techniques and materials used in couture also set a high standard for bridal wear. Luxurious fabrics such as silk, satin, and lace are often chosen for their timeless beauty and the way they photograph and move. Embellishments like hand-embroidery, beading, and appliqués are applied meticulously by skilled artisans, adding depth and splendor that machine processing cannot replicate. This level of craftsmanship not only enhances the gown’s aesthetics but also its sentimental value, making it a treasured keepsake for generations.

Couture Trends Influencing Mainstream Bridal Fashion

The symbiotic relationship between haute couture and bridal fashion is also evident in the flow of trends from the runway to the wedding aisle. Elements like silhouette, color, and fabric choices often debut in couture collections before trickling down into mainstream bridal lines. For instance, when couturiers introduced softer silhouettes and deeper necklines, these styles quickly found their way into bridal boutiques around the world.

Moreover, couture houses like Chanel and Dior have showcased bridal looks as the finale to their fashion shows, often setting the tone for bridal trends in the following seasons. These shows not only highlight the fluidity and drama that can be expected in bridal fashion but also the potential for incorporating non-traditional elements, such as color or avant-garde accessories, into bridal wear.

The Role of Couture in Modern Bridal Choices

In the modern context, the influence of couture is seen in the growing demand for personalized bridal wear. Today’s brides are more inclined to seek out gowns that reflect their personality and style, moving away from off-the-rack purchases to customized creations. Couture’s ethos of personalization and exclusivity resonates with modern brides who desire a dress that speaks to their individuality.

Furthermore, the rise of bridal fashion shows and social media has brought couture closer to the mainstream audience. Brides now have unprecedented access to high-fashion trends and are more knowledgeable about the possibilities within bridal fashion. This accessibility has increased expectations and demand for couture-level details in bridal gowns, regardless of the bride’s actual budget.

Challenges and Transformations

While couture’s influence is vast, it also presents challenges, particularly in terms of cost and accessibility. Couture bridal gowns can be prohibitively expensive, and not all brides can afford to indulge in a custom-made creation. This disparity has led to the emergence of boutique designers and brands that offer customized gowns at a lower price point, democratizing the influence of couture and making it more accessible to a broader audience.
